Not sure why you're getting the console, but to anyone else out there thinking of 
doing the same thing, make sure you go into the Options button and choose not only 
"Archive and Install" *but also* "Preserve users and network settings." Things get 
messy if "Preserve users" is not selected (although this weird console issue may have 
come from other issues).
